The aim of this strategy is to make long-term investments in companies from around the world that aim to generate a positive social and/or environmental impact alongside a financial return.

This is a concentrated portfolio, generally holding around 30 stocks, focusing on three categories of impactful companies – ‘pioneers’, ‘leaders’ and ‘enablers’ – to provide diversification across industries and maturity of business models.

The Positive Impact team undertakes a ‘triple i’ approach to identifying impactful investments, analysing the investment quality, intentionality and impact of a company to assess its suitability.

Once approved by the team, we can then invest in these companies when the timing and price are right. We embrace the United Nations Sustainable Development Goals (SDG) framework and invest in companies focused on six key areas – three environmental and three social – mapped against the SDGs.

Both sustainability and impact considerations are fundamental in determining our investment universe and assessing business models, while engagement with companies is a key element of the investment strategy.
